Laminectomy - Patient Education

by Chester John Donnally, III, M.D | 8 years ago

Laminectomy is a surgical procedure that attempts to relieve pressure on the spinal cord, cauda equina, or nerve roots in the spine. During a laminectomy, the surgeon will remove bony and soft-tissue anatomy to open up the spinal canal and create more space for the nerves that have been
